TEXT OF READING 304-49 M 83

Text

Date: 4/9/1937 Sex: M Age: 83 ReadingID: 2302

This Psychic Reading given by Edgar Cayce at his home on Arctic Crescent, Virginia Beach, Va., this 9th day of April, 1937, in accordance with request made by the daughter - Miss [243], Member of the Ass”n for Research & Enlightenment, Inc.

[Edgar Cayce; Gertrude Cayce, Conductor; Gladys Davis, Steno.]

Time of Reading 9:55 to 10:00 P. M. Eastern Standard Time. …, Tenn. (Physical Suggestion)

  1. EC: Yes, we have the body - it is the end.

  2. As we find, the weakened condition from the poor circulation, the cold, the congestion, the thinning of the blood - only those that would be palliatives that would ease the pain, as we find would be advised in the present.

  3. Necessary to have physician, for the conditions are reaching such that this will be necessary. A heart stimulant, relaxing for the lungs - these we would advise in the present.

  4. Ready for questions.

  5. (Q) What heart stimulant would be best? (A) Digital.

  6. (Q) Any other suggestions? (A) Just make the body comfortable.

  7. We are through - for the present.

Copy to Son - Phoned also to Daughter [243] ” ” Ass’n file

[GD’s note: This rdg., 304-49, was given all by itself. If there had been another Ck. Physical to follow, the usual ending for 304-49 would have been, “We are through with this reading.” Could the statement “for the present” have meant that EC was to help Mr. [304] on the other side, after he passed on?]
